Description

Jon Cone takes readers on an extraordinary journey, one that navigates the depths of human experience rather than uncharted waters. He portrays his own life as a captain of a vessel, but this ship is adrift on the vast sea of land, a metaphor for the struggles and discoveries that accompany self-exploration. With a unique blend of adventure and introspection, Cone's narrative invites readers to join him in his quest for meaning and connection amidst the chaos of everyday life.

Through vivid imagery and relatable storytelling, Cone captures the essence of longing and the search for identity in a world where clarity often eludes. His experiences mirror the trials of Marco Polo, drawing parallels between historic exploration and contemporary existential musings.
